What companies run services between Craig Tara, Scotland and Isle of Arran, Scotland?
There is no direct connection from Craig Tara to Isle of Arran. However, you can walk to Craig Tara Holiday Park, take the line 97 bus to Newmarket Street, walk to Ayr Bus Station, take the line 585 bus to Inches Road, take the line 11 bus to Hill Street, walk to Ardrossan Ferry Terminal, take the ferry to Brodick Isle of Arran Ferry Terminal, then take the taxi to Isle of Arran. Alternatively, you can walk to Craig Tara Holiday Park, take the line 97 bus to Killoch Place, walk to Ayr, take the train to Kilwinning, take the train to Ardrossan Harbour, walk to Ardrossan Ferry Terminal, take the ferry to Brodick Isle of Arran Ferry Terminal, then take the taxi to Isle of Arran.
